Description

This stylish rustic four bedroom barn conversion, of 3228 square feet in total, in grounds of 1.24 acres, has excellent views to the rear.

The accommodation additionally comprises: 30' x 25' open plan kitchen/diner, sitting room, entrance hall, utility, shower room, inner hall, ensuite, bathroom, double garage & oil central heating.

The property is situated in a rural location, but is only approximately three miles from Beccles town centre. There is also a useful outbuilding included in the let.

The barn conversion is reached via a shared access track from King's Lane (that is owned by this property). Please note that is currently building work being carried out at the barns at nearby Southend Farm. Also, there is a public footpath along the western edge of the site.

Directions: heading out of Beccles via Ballygate: at the town sign, turn left into St Mary's Road. At the traffic lights, turn right into London Road. Proceed over the roundabout & then, just after Church Lane Weston on the left hand side, take the right turn into Kings Lane.
Take the first left track. This is a shared access, & there is a sign with 'The Longhouse' at its entrance. Follow this track & the property will be found at its end, towards the left hand side.

Services connected are electricity, mains water, & private drainage. (Durrants has not tested any apparatus, equipment, fittings or services and so cannot verify they are in working order.)
